微信小程序点餐系统:设计与实现
版权申诉
106 浏览量
更新于2024-06-16
收藏 1.25MB DOCX 举报
"微信小程序订餐设计与实现"
微信小程序订餐系统是近年来餐饮行业的一个创新解决方案,它结合了移动互联网的便利性和微信平台的广泛用户基础。随着社会节奏的加快,传统的点餐方式逐渐暴露出效率低、耗时长等问题,尤其是在繁忙时段,服务员可能难以应对大量顾客的需求。微信小程序的出现,改变了这一局面。
微信小程序订餐系统的主要特点在于它的便捷性。顾客只需通过微信扫描餐桌上的二维码,就能快速浏览餐厅的菜单,选择自己喜欢的菜品,还能添加备注或留言,减少了服务员的介入,提升了点餐效率。此外,这种无接触式点餐方式在疫情期间也更符合卫生安全的要求。
系统设计方面,它需要兼容安卓和苹果两大主流操作系统,实现跨平台的无缝体验。核心功能包括点餐功能,允许顾客在线下单,同时提供菜品分类、搜索和推荐等辅助功能。此外,系统还需要具备商家管理功能,包括菜品管理(如新增、修改、删除菜品信息)、订单管理(处理、确认、取消订单)以及店铺设置(营业时间、地址等信息的维护)。
在数据库设计上,通常会包含用户信息表、菜品信息表、订单信息表、餐桌信息表等多个数据表,用于存储和管理各种数据。用户信息表记录用户的基本信息和账户状态,菜品信息表储存菜品名称、价格、图片等,订单信息表则记录用户的订单详情,包括点的菜品、数量、总价以及订单状态等。
系统实现过程中,前端开发需要利用微信小程序提供的开发工具和框架,如WXML和WXSS,构建用户界面,与后端通过API接口进行数据交互。后端则采用如Java、Python等服务器端语言,配合数据库管理系统,处理业务逻辑和数据操作。
测试阶段,要确保系统功能的完整性和稳定性,包括点餐流程的顺畅、支付功能的安全、订单处理的准确性等。在实际运营中,系统需要能够承受高峰期的并发访问压力,保证服务的连续性和用户体验。
总结来说,微信小程序订餐系统的开发旨在提升餐饮业的服务质量和效率,通过技术创新优化点餐流程,降低人力成本,同时也为顾客提供了更加智能化、个性化的用餐体验。随着技术的不断进步和市场需求的变化,此类小程序还有很大的发展空间,未来可能融入更多智能化元素,如人脸识别、语音识别等,进一步提升点餐体验。
2021-06-09 上传
2023-10-03 上传
五星资源
- 粉丝: 7165
- 资源: 5605
最新资源
- Java集合ArrayList实现字符串管理及效果展示
- 实现2D3D相机拾取射线的关键技术
- LiveLy-公寓管理门户:创新体验与技术实现
- 易语言打造的快捷禁止程序运行小工具
- Microgateway核心:实现配置和插件的主端口转发
- 掌握Java基本操作:增删查改入门代码详解
- Apache Tomcat 7.0.109 Windows版下载指南
- Qt实现文件系统浏览器界面设计与功能开发
- ReactJS新手实验:搭建与运行教程
- 探索生成艺术:几个月创意Processing实验
- Django框架下Cisco IOx平台实战开发案例源码解析
- 在Linux环境下配置Java版VTK开发环境
- 29街网上城市公司网站系统v1.0:企业建站全面解决方案
- WordPress CMB2插件的Suggest字段类型使用教程
- TCP协议实现的Java桌面聊天客户端应用
- ANR-WatchDog: 检测Android应用无响应并报告异常